Originally Posted by bearisgray View Post
That's true - as far as it goes! But what if the item is put in with a fabric that does NOT repel the stray dye?

I still prefer my fabrics to keep their color (dye) to themselves!
It still isn't permanent. You have to *do* something to the dye to set it and since modern dyes are chemical dyes unless you have the specific chemical for the specific dye you won't set the dyes in something that picks it up. Keep washing, it'll come out.
